Taylor Swift To Perform In Minneapolis: Here's How To Get Tickets
The pop princess will be coming to U.S. Bank Stadium in Minneapolis. Find out here when she'll perform and how you can get tickets.

MINNEAPOLIS — Minnesota "Swifties" can rejoice. On the heels of the recent release of her "Midnights" album, global pop superstar Taylor Swift on Tuesday announced a tour that will bring her to Minneapolis in 2023.
Swift's "The Eras" tour will stop at U.S. Bank Stadium on June 24. It will be the 32-year-old's first performance in Minnesota since 2018.
The set list likely will be markedly different from her last tour, as she has released four original studio albums since then: "Lover," "Folklore," "Evermore" and "Midnights."

In a statement, Swift said the tour will be "a journey through the musical eras of my career (past and present!)."
Girl in Red and Owenn will be the opening acts at the Acrisure show.

Billboard reported on Monday that Swift became the first artist in the 64-year-history of the Billboard Hot 100 songs chart to claim the survey's entire top 10 in a single frame. All of those songs were from "Midnights."
Swift is using a Ticketmaster Verified Fan program for ticket sales. Those seeking to purchase tickets through the program can register here through Nov. 9.
